Best TAFE photography course? |
I want to study photography, but am confused by which course i should choose. My style is more photojounalistic, i dont like posed photos. Which of the following would be the wisest choice for me? -photoimaging -Photography diploma -Fine Arts diploma If anyone has studied any of the previous, can you please tell me what its like? Thankyou! I took an online course and received a Photography certificate. The course covered everything from beginning to advanced photography, the business of photography, portfolio, lighting techniques, advertising, etc... Before I took this cousre, I had high school photography under my belt and a variety of art courses. If you want to improve your skills and learn the basics and have a piece of paper at the end of it all that proves you have done some schooling, then take a course. Buy photography magazines and scour the articles...be a sponge. Some art background is helpful when it comes to colours and how light effects composition, lines and shape, but this will all be covered in a full photography program. I don't think a Fine Arts diploma will go as in depth with photography as you would like if you are actually planning on doing this as a career. Photoimaging is always helpful with the digital being so prevelant in today's photography, but agian, this will be covered in a complete course. Look at many and choose the one that is tight for your skill level.
